The Washington Nationals and the Pittsburgh Pirates are currently going head-to-head in a four-game series and it came at a perfect time as the Pittsburgh Penguins and the Washington Capitals just happen to be duking it out in the second round of the NHL Playoffs.

Ahead of Game 3 between the two NHL clubs, members of the Nationals showed some love for the Caps by rocking all sorts of different Capitals-themed hats during batting practice, with the most popular one being the ‘ALLCAPS’ design.

The Nationals also trolled the Penguins and the city of Pittsburgh on Monday night by offering special tickets for the price of $10.57, with the special code ‘NOGOAL’
 

The Capitals have only defeated the Penguins in a playoff series once out of their 10 playoff matchups, with their only one coming back in 1994 when they eliminated the Penguins in six games in the Eastern Conference Quarterfinals.
